There was a problem hiding this comment.
I am a bit concerned that if loopExit() is safe to call here.
- which thread it is running on and if there might be racing condition.
- if it is possible that loopExit() might get stuck.
There was a problem hiding this comment.
I think the sigtermHandler should run the in the same thread as any other callback function and loopExit() directly calls event_base_loopbreak() which I think should be safe to call. Here in the libevent book they call event_base_loopbreak() in a very similar way.
But maybe someone with more experience with libevent could give some input on that.
There was a problem hiding this comment.
@nwangtw - stmgr runs in a single thread. hence loopExit is fine in the context of sigterm handler.
